随着移动互联网时代的快速发展,智能手机等移动设备已经成为人们生活中不可或缺的一部分。随之而来的是,移动应用程序也越来越被人们所采用。而对于兴隆app程序的开发人员来说,掌握高级技巧对于提高程序的质量和用户体验至关重要。本文将深入讲解程序设计思路及实现方法,旨在为开发者提供一个指导,使其能够掌握兴隆app程序高级技巧。
1. 程序设计思路:从需求分析到架构设计
在程序开发的初期阶段,需求分析是非常关键的一步,也是程序设计思路的起点。开发人员需要了解用户的需求,确定程序的功能和界面设计等,这将对程序的后续开发产生重要的影响。接下来,程序的架构设计也是需要仔细考虑的。架构设计不仅包括程序的逻辑结构、数据结构的设计、还需要考虑程序在运行过程中的性能、稳定性等问题。充分的需求分析和架构设计,可以为程序开发后期提供很好的支持。
2. 界面设计:从交互性和美感出发
界面设计是用户体验的重要组成部分,在兴隆app程序的开发中更是不可或缺的。界面设计不仅需要考虑美感,还需要考虑实用性和易用性。因此,合理地布局界面元素和设计用户交互方式是非常关键的。对于用户操作频繁的地方,应该进行简化处理,实现一键式操作。在色彩搭配上,选择合适的色彩可以大大提升用户的使用体验,所以合理的色差搭配和使用意义相符的色彩显得尤为重要。
3. 性能优化:从速度和稳定性出发
性能优化是程序开发中重要的一步,不仅关乎程序的速度,还能提高程序的稳定性。开发人员需要对程序进行分析和调优,提高程序的响应速度和处理能力。其中,文件的加载速度、UI的绘画速度、数据的加载速度都是需要优化的重点。此外,在稳定性上,程序中的Bug是可以避免的,针对已经发现的Bug及时修改,可以提高程序的稳定性和可靠性。
4. 安全性设计:从隐私保护出发
在实际应用中,兴隆app程序通常处理用户的大量信息,因而对于用户的隐私保护显得尤为重要。开发人员需要针对不同情况制定相应的安全策略,确保用户的信息不会被窃取、泄漏,确保用户数据的安全性。开发人员可以通过使用数据加密技术,加入数据验证、身份验证等措施来提高程序的安全性。
5. 版本管理:从开发到发布一系列管理措施
版本管理是程序开发过程中极其重要的环节,它直接关系到程序的优化和改进、修复问题的及时性。同时,在程序发布后,开发人员还需要进行版本的管理,处理用户反馈和Bug的反馈,及时发布新的版本。在版本管理中,开发人员还需要制定相应的版本发布策略和版本迭代计划,确保程序的优化和更新具有针对性,提高程序的用户体验。
结尾语:随着人们对移动设备和移动应用的需求越来越高,兴隆app程序的优化和开发技能也越来越重要。本文从多方面对兴隆app程序的高级技巧进行了深入地讲解,尤其是程序设计思路、界面设计、性能优化、安全性设计和版本管理等关键技术,希望能够为开发人员提供一些帮助和指导,从而确保兴隆app程序的质量和用户体验持续得到提升。
本文将深入探讨兴隆app程序的高级技巧,包括程序设计思路及实现方法。同时,文章将分为五个大段落,分别重点介绍兴隆app程序的基本架构、界面设计、数据存储与管理、网络通信及优化相关技巧。通过深入学习这些技巧,将帮助开发者更好地掌握兴隆app程序的开发,并且实现更高效、更稳定的应用程序。
1. 兴隆app程序基本架构
兴隆app程序是基于Android系统的应用程序,因此必须理解其基本架构。在应用程序中,Activity扮演着很重要的角色。每个Activity都是应用程序中的一个页面,用户通过不同的页面实现不同的功能。在兴隆app程序中,需要对外提供一些功能,如查看车辆信息、预订车辆等。因此,需要在代码中创建多个Activity,并实现它们之间的界面切换和交互。
2. 界面设计
好的界面设计是吸引用户的关键。在兴隆app程序中,界面设计需要考虑用户体验、界面美观和易用性。首先,需要考虑应用程序的主题颜色和风格,并通过开发工具和UI库创建UI元素。其次,需要注意布局的合理性,为用户提供简单直观的交互方式,并通过合理的动画、提示等反馈机制来提升用户体验。
3. 数据存储与管理
兴隆app程序需要管理大量的汽车信息、用户信息和订单信息等数据。因此,需要使用SQLite数据库或其他第三方数据库来存储和管理数据。在设计数据库时,需要考虑数据之间的关系和约束,并遵循关系型数据库的规范,采用合适的数据结构和索引优化来提升数据库的性能。
4. 网络通信
在兴隆app程序中,需要通过网络获取车辆信息、用户信息和订单信息等数据。因此,需要使用HTTP协议或其他通信协议来实现网络通信。在设计网络通信时,需要合理使用缓存、重试等技术来提高网络通信效率,并通过SSL加密等技术来保障数据的安全性。
5. 优化相关技巧
在实际开发过程中,需要考虑应用程序的性能和稳定性。因此,需要细节调优和代码优化。比如,可以采用协程等异步编程技术来提高代码执行效率,避免ANR等问题的出现。同时,合理使用内存和CPU资源,以及优化数据库查询和网络通信效率等方法,也可以有效提高应用程序的性能和稳定性。
本文主要介绍了兴隆app程序的高级技巧,包括程序设计思路及实现方法。了解并掌握这些技巧对于开发出高效、稳定的应用程序至关重要。希望开发者们通过不断实践和学习,能够创造出更加优秀的兴隆app程序。